Commercial Erosion Control in Honolulu, HI

Commercial erosion control services focus on stabilizing soil and preventing land degradation caused by water, wind, or other natural forces. These projects often include installing retaining walls, silt fences, erosion control mats, and other barriers to protect slopes, construction sites, or landscaped areas. Property owners typically seek these services to safeguard their land, maintain landscape integrity, and meet regulatory requirements, especially during development or large-scale landscaping projects.

Before requesting erosion control services, property owners should consider the specific conditions of their site, including soil type, slope steepness, and drainage patterns. Understanding the scope of the project, such as the size of the area needing stabilization and the types of materials suitable for the site, can help ensure the most effective solutions are implemented. Clear communication about project goals and site details can assist in selecting the appropriate erosion control measures to protect the property’s long-term stability.

Project Types

Common Commercial Erosion Control Jobs

Erosion control for new construction - stabilizes soil during building projects to prevent erosion.

Slope stabilization - reduces soil movement on hillside properties to protect foundations.

Stormwater management - controls runoff to prevent soil loss and property damage.

Erosion repair - restores damaged areas caused by water flow or heavy rains.

Drainage system installation - directs water away from vulnerable areas to reduce erosion risks.

Soil stabilization - uses techniques to keep soil in place and maintain landscape integrity.

Commercial Erosion Control Questions

What types of erosion control services are available for commercial properties? These services include installing silt fences, erosion control mats, and retaining walls to protect slopes and construction sites from erosion.

Why is erosion control important for commercial properties? Erosion control helps prevent soil loss, protects landscaping, and reduces the risk of sediment runoff that can impact nearby water bodies.

What projects typically require commercial erosion control? Projects such as site development, landscaping, grading, and construction often need erosion control measures to maintain stability and compliance.

What should property owners consider when choosing erosion control solutions? Consider the site's slope, soil type, and project scope to select the most effective erosion prevention methods for the property.
